The Centennial men’s soccer program put together a wonderful night on Tuesday, September 30, at Somerset Sky Pointe, whose record is 0-14-2. The JV team had an amazing 6-1 victory. The game started in the favor of the Somerset Screamin’ Eagles, with them scoring in under 2 minutes. The first half went back and forth until the 20th minute when Centennial scored two quick goals. The score remained 2-1 for the remainder of the half.
The second half was dominated by Centennial, scoring four goals. Most of the half was spent on Centennial’s offensive end of the field, with Sky Pointe rarely getting any pressure. Coach Jordan Murrell said that the team wasn’t expecting the Screamin’ Eagles to come out as fast as they did, and it was a good wake up call, for which they were able to score six unanswered goals.
The varsity game followed, maintaining the tone that the JV team set. Senior forward Kobe Okiyama scored in the fifth minute, followed by senior midfielder Nate Robles in the 13th minute. Centennial scored twice more before Sky Pointe responded with a goal at the 32nd minute. Five minutes later, Junior Ian McDonald capitalized on the opportunity, and just before half, sophomore Austin Cirimele made the score 6-1.
This momentum was neutralized by the Screamin’ Eagles, as they had many opportunities to get offensive pressure in the second half and capitalized on two. For the last 10 minutes of the second half, however, Centennial was back to their first half form, and seldom left the offensive side of the field, with senior forward Gavin Oleary scoring in the 37th minute. The final score was 8-3, with the Bulldogs scoring the most goals in a game this season.
Coach Murrell said, “The boys just keep working hard, they show up to training, work on our philosophies, and they want to do well for our school, they want to do well for themselves, and they want to show out and perform.” This, they certainly did.
